Peach, Ginger, and Bourbon

  

Ingredients

4 servings

  3 cups sliced peeled peaches, frozen

  2 tablespoons finely grated peeled ginger

  6 ounces bourbon

  3 ounces simple syrup

  2 ounces fresh lemon juice

  2 cups ice

  Optional garnish: Sage sprigs

  Cooks' Note

  Cook's Notes:

  Head to the farmers' market for peak-season fruit. Freeze the fruit in a single layer on a parchment-lined baking sheet until solid. Purée ingredients in a blender until smooth and very thick. Divide among glasses and serve.

  Cold Facts:

  The drier the ice, the better. Melting ice makes for a watery cocktail.

  No need to upgrade your blender. The old one will do the trick just fine.

  Texture Matters:

  Frozen drinks should look too thick when poured into the glass. They will loosen immediately.
